X. California Resident Privacy Rights

If you are a resident of California, the California Consumer Privacy Act provides you with additional rights regarding your Personal Information. Your CCPA privacy rights do not apply to PHI governed by HIPAA or medical information governed by the California Confidentiality of Medical Information Act.

For your Personal Information covered by the CCPA, you have the following rights:

  • Right to Know: You have the right to know about the Personal Information we collect, use, and disclose about you in the preceding twelve months.
  • Right to Correct: You have the right to request that we correct inaccurate Personal Information we maintain about you.
  • Right to Deletion: You have the right to request that we delete the Personal Information we collect about you, subject to certain exceptions.
  • Right to Opt-Out of Sale or Sharing: You have the right to opt out of the sale of your Personal Information or its sharing for cross-context behavioral advertising.
  • Right to Limit Use of Sensitive Personal Information: You have the right to limit our use and disclosure of your sensitive Personal Information to what is necessary to provide the services you request.
  • Right to Non-Discrimination: We do not discriminate against you for exercising any of your privacy rights.

We do not sell your Personal Information, and we do not share it for cross-context behavioral advertising. Because we do not sell or share your Personal Information, we do not offer a separate “Do Not Sell or Share My Personal Information” link; you may still submit any request below, and we honor the Global Privacy Control (GPC) signal.

To exercise your CCPA rights, please contact us at support@teledris.com. We will not discriminate against you and may need to verify your identity before fulfilling your request. You may use an authorized agent to submit a request on your behalf.

XI. Texas Resident Privacy Rights

If you are a resident of Texas, the Texas Data Privacy and Security Act (TDPSA) provides you with certain rights regarding your Personal Data. These rights do not apply to protected health information governed by HIPAA or to other information exempt under the TDPSA.

  • Right to Confirm and Access: You may confirm whether we process your Personal Data and request access to it.
  • Right to Correct: You may request that we correct inaccuracies in your Personal Data.
  • Right to Delete: You may request that we delete Personal Data provided by or obtained about you.
  • Right to Data Portability: You may obtain a copy of your Personal Data in a portable, readily usable format where technically feasible.
  • Right to Opt Out: You may opt out of the processing of your Personal Data for targeted advertising, the sale of Personal Data, or profiling that produces legal or similarly significant effects.

We do not sell Personal Data or process it for targeted advertising. To exercise your rights, contact us at support@teledris.com. If we decline your request, you may appeal by replying to our response; if your appeal is denied, you may contact the Texas Attorney General at texasattorneygeneral.gov.
